VenueAI

Best for: Wedding venues that already use a CRM and need a quick, automated lead qualification bot.

Visit Site

VenueAI positions itself as a dedicated AI sales assistant built specifically for wedding venues. The platform’s core value proposition is instant lead qualification and proactive follow‑up. VenueAI claims to “jump in instantly, qualifies them, and guides the right ones to a tour – before your competitors even reply.” By using a conversational interface, the bot can answer questions about availability, pricing, and amenities, and can trigger automated email sequences that nurture potential clients. The company emphasizes its ability to integrate with existing CRM systems via webhooks, allowing captured leads to flow directly into the venue’s sales pipeline. VenueAI’s UI is designed to be simple for venue owners and their staff. The bot can be embedded on the venue’s website with a single line of code, and offers a set of pre‑built conversational flows that can be customized. The platform also offers a “CRM‑like” dashboard where users can view conversations, track lead status, and measure engagement metrics. Pricing is not disclosed on the public site; prospective customers are directed to contact the sales team for a quote. Despite the lack of visible pricing, the company highlights features such as real‑time lead scoring, automated follow‑up emails, and a mobile‑friendly chat interface. VenueAI’s strengths lie in its industry focus and message‑centric approach. By tailoring scripts to wedding‑specific inquiries—such as “What is your capacity?” or “Do you offer catering?”—the bot can surface relevant information quickly. Its webhook capabilities also mean that venues can keep using their preferred CRM and data storage solutions. Overall, VenueAI is a solid choice for venues that prioritize quick qualification and want a solution that feels like a natural extension of their existing sales workflow, particularly if they already have a robust CRM in place.

SleekFlow

Best for: Wedding venues that require a multi‑channel communication hub and advanced automation capabilities.

Visit Site

SleekFlow is an omnichannel engagement platform that offers a comprehensive suite of tools for live chat, automation, and CRM-like features. While not exclusively focused on wedding venues, SleekFlow’s flexible chat widget and powerful automation capabilities make it a viable option for venues that need to manage high volumes of inquiries across multiple channels. The platform supports live chat, email, SMS, and even WhatsApp, allowing venues to engage prospects wherever they are. SleekFlow’s key selling point is its Flow Builder, which lets users create custom messaging workflows without code. This can be used to trigger automatic follow‑ups, send appointment reminders, or push calendar invites to prospects. The platform also integrates with popular e‑commerce and marketing tools like Shopify, HubSpot, and Mailchimp, ensuring that venues can keep all data in sync. The pricing for SleekFlow is not listed on the site in a straightforward manner; potential customers are prompted to fill out a contact form for a custom quote. Despite the lack of transparent pricing, the platform offers a free trial, and its feature set includes real‑time analytics, a shared team inbox, and a knowledge‑base editor. SleekFlow is a good choice for venues that need a multi‑channel solution with advanced automation, especially if they already use other marketing tools that can be integrated. Its learning curve is steeper than some single‑purpose chatbots, but the breadth of features can be a strong advantage. Overall, SleekFlow provides a robust, all‑in‑one communications hub that can support lead generation, customer support, and post‑booking follow‑ups for wedding venues.
